首页
/ Tuya-Local项目集成CPVAN CP2W智能报警系统指南

Tuya-Local项目集成CPVAN CP2W智能报警系统指南

2025-07-08 22:00:43作者:劳婵绚Shirley

设备概述

CPVAN CP2W是一款基于涂鸦平台的智能报警系统主机设备,产品ID为"ito65xcfxhrkiya7"。该设备集成了PIR运动传感器功能,并支持连接多种类型的子设备(如门窗传感器、烟雾报警器等),可通过手机APP设置四种工作模式:布防(arm)、撤防(disarmed)、在家(home)和紧急报警(sos)。

技术特性解析

核心功能点

  1. 主机控制模式

    • 支持四种工作状态切换(DP1)
    • 可设置布防延迟时间(0-300秒,DP2)
    • 报警持续时间可调(1-256秒,DP3)
  2. 报警设置

    • 本地报警声音开关(DP4)
    • 五级音量调节(包含静音选项,DP5)
    • 报警提示开关(DP6)
    • 五种报警铃声可选(DP8)
  3. 设备状态监测

    • 充电状态实时反馈(DP15)
    • 电池电量百分比显示(DP16)
    • 主机状态监控(正常/报警,DP32)
  4. 子设备管理

    • 支持18种子设备类型(DP37)
    • 子设备状态监控(正常/报警/故障等,DP39)

集成技术细节

数据点(DP)映射关系

DP ID 功能描述 数据类型 取值范围/说明
1 主机模式 枚举 disarmed/arm/home/sos
2 布防延时 整型 0-300秒
3 报警时长 整型 1-256秒
4 红外检测开关 布尔 true/false
5 报警音量 枚举 mute/vol_1-vol_4
6 报警提示开关 布尔 true/false
8 报警铃声 枚举 ringtone_1-ringtone_5
15 充电状态 布尔 只读
16 电池电量 整型 0-100%
32 主机状态 枚举 normal/alarm
37 子设备类型 枚举 18种传感器类型
39 子设备状态 枚举 normal/alarm/fault/others

实际应用建议

  1. 场景联动配置

    • 建议将"在家模式"与家庭地理围栏联动
    • 紧急报警模式可绑定智能音箱播放报警提示
  2. 报警策略优化

    • 根据环境需求调整布防延时(DP2)
    • 合理设置报警时长(DP3)避免误报干扰
  3. 子设备扩展

    • 支持接入门窗传感器实现全面防护
    • 可搭配水浸传感器用于厨房/卫生间监控

开发者注意事项

  1. 该设备与Staniot Smart Alarm System采用相同技术方案
  2. 需特别注意DP26(告警消息)和DP38(子设备管理)使用RAW数据类型
  3. 语言设置(DP40)支持10种语言选项
  4. 设备反馈信息通过DP101(APP推送)传递具体事件

该设备的完整支持已合并到tuya-local项目主分支,用户更新后即可实现本地化控制,无需依赖云服务。对于需要深度集成的用户,建议重点关注主机状态(DP32)和子设备状态(DP39)的实时监控,这是构建智能安防系统的关键数据点。

登录后查看全文
热门项目推荐

项目优选

收起
RuoYi-Vue3RuoYi-Vue3
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ue3 & Vite、Element Plus 的前后端分离权限管理系统
Vue
726
466
Cangjie-ExamplesCangjie-Examples
本仓将收集和展示高质量的仓颉示例代码,欢迎大家投稿,让全世界看到您的妙趣设计,也让更多人通过您的编码理解和喜爱仓颉语言。
Cangjie
311
1.04 K
note-gennote-gen
一款跨平台的 Markdown AI 笔记软件,致力于使用 AI 建立记录和写作的桥梁。
TSX
80
2
CangjieCommunityCangjieCommunity
为仓颉编程语言开发者打造活跃、开放、高质量的社区环境
Markdown
1.02 K
0
ohos_react_nativeohos_react_native
React Native鸿蒙化仓库
C++
145
229
Dora-SSRDora-SSR
Dora SSR 是一款跨平台的游戏引擎,提供前沿或是具有探索性的游戏开发功能。它内置了Web IDE,提供了可以轻轻松松通过浏览器访问的快捷游戏开发环境,特别适合于在新兴市场如国产游戏掌机和其它移动电子设备上直接进行游戏开发和编程学习。
C++
31
5
openHiTLSopenHiTLS
旨在打造算法先进、性能卓越、高效敏捷、安全可靠的密码套件,通过轻量级、可剪裁的软件技术架构满足各行业不同场景的多样化要求,让密码技术应用更简单,同时探索后量子等先进算法创新实践,构建密码前沿技术底座!
C
117
253
WxJavaWxJava
微信开发 Java SDK,支持微信支付、开放平台、公众号、视频号、企业微信、小程序等的后端开发,记得关注公众号及时接受版本更新信息,以及加入微信群进行深入讨论
Java
814
22
csv4cjcsv4cj
一个支持csv文件的读写、解析的库
Cangjie
10
2
HarmonyOS-ExamplesHarmonyOS-Examples
本仓将收集和展示仓颉鸿蒙应用示例代码,欢迎大家投稿,在仓颉鸿蒙社区展现你的妙趣设计!
Cangjie
370
358